Deferred or Legacy Deferred? What's the difference?

New Deferred uses a full gBuffer and requires MRT but has 1 Geometry pass. (MRT stands for multiple render target , it’s 1 Shader exporting to more than 1 texture)
Legacy Deferred doesn’t require MRT , uses a light pre pass but requires 2 Geometry passes.

If you want to support “very” old hardware , go with legacy , else go with the new one

The new one is faster by quite a bit than the old one too, so yeah use new Deferred.
